MODIFIED ARIA | FINAL WATER REFINEMENT. THE STRUCTURE WAS DETERMINED USING A MULTI-STEP PROTOCOL. FIRST WITH REFINEMENT OF INDIVIDUAL STRUCTURED DOMAINS FOR RRM1 AND RRM2 OF U2AF65. THE INITIAL COORDINATES OF THE ISOLATED DOMAINS WERE BASED ON PDB ID 2G4B BY SICKMIER ET AL. 2006. MOL. CELL 23, 49- 59. SECOND STEP IS ADDITION AND RANDOMIZATION OF FLEXIBLE AND LINKER RESIDUES. THE THIRD STEP IS MODEL CALCULATION USING RDC ORIENTATION, PRE-BASED DISTANCE, TALOS DIHEDRAL AND HYDROGEN BOND RESTRAINTS WITH THE RRM1 AND RRM2 DOMAINS RESTRAINED TO THEIR INITIAL STARTING STRUCTURES. STRUCTURE CALCULATION INCLUDED DISTANCE RESTRAINTS BASED ON PARAMAGNETIC RELAXATION ENHANCEMENT DATA FROM SEVEN INDEPENDENT CYSTEINE MUTANTS (N155C, A164C, A171C, T209C, D273C, A287C AND A318C) COVALENTLY MODIFIED BY 3-(2- IODOACETAMIDO)-2,2,5,5, TETRAMETHYL-1- PYRROLIDINYLOXY RADICAL (IODOACETAMIDO-PROXYL). | CNS |
